What event is most likely to occur to the brain in a classic cerebral concussion?

Biology
1 answer:
vovikov84 [41]2 years ago
4 0

Brief period of vital sign instability happens to the brain in a classic cerebral concussion.

<h3>What is classic cerebral concussion?</h3>
  • According to the traditional definition, a cerebral concussion is characterized by a momentary loss of consciousness but not by a deeper damage to the brain parenchyma.
  • In contrast, a cerebral contusion is traditionally defined as a loss of consciousness along with injury to the cerebral parenchyma.
  • There are three different forms of Grade 1 concussions: mild, with signs and symptoms lasting less than 15 minutes and no loss of consciousness.
  • Grade 2: Moderate, no loss of consciousness, symptoms lasting more than 15 minutes.
  • Grade 3: Severe, with the subject occasionally losing consciousness for a brief period of time.

Explain why phosphates is a critical part of life
AlexFokin [52]
Phosphates are a critical part of life because it holds DNA and RNA together. Also, it is a critical component of ATP. Plants assimilate phosphorous from the environment and then convert it from inorganic phosphorous to organic phosphorous.
